Mapping Technology Uncovers the Intricate Network of Brain Protein Factories

The brain’s landscape is far more complex than once thought, revealing a labyrinth of tiny protein factories called ribosome clusters. Using advanced mapping technology, scientists have visualized these structures in unprecedented detail, highlighting how neurons orchestrate protein synthesis across vast neural networks. This breakthrough uncovers the spatial arrangement and communication between these factories, shedding light on how brain cells maintain their functions and adapt to new information.

Key findings from this study include:

  • Localized protein production: Neurons produce proteins directly where they are needed, enabling rapid responses to stimuli.
  • Dynamic connectivity: Protein factories regularly shift connections, reflecting the brain’s plasticity.
  • Specialized zones: Distinct clusters serve different functional roles, from memory formation to synaptic repair.

Detailed Insights into Protein Synthesis Pathways and Their Role in Neural Function

The intricate dance of protein synthesis within neural cells underpins every aspect of brain function, from learning and memory to synaptic plasticity. Recent advancements in mapping technology have illuminated previously hidden pathways where ribosomes and messenger RNAs converge, revealing specialized neural compartments dedicated to on-site protein production. This localized synthesis is vital for rapid response and adaptation, allowing neurons to modify synaptic strength without relying solely on distant cellular machinery. Within these compartments, a symphony of molecular interactions orchestrates the translation of genetic information into functional proteins, precisely where they are needed most.

Understanding these pathways has uncovered crucial roles for various factors involved in neural protein synthesis:

  • Translation Initiation Complexes: Rapidly assemble to regulate on-demand protein production during synaptic activity.
  • RNA-Binding Proteins: Guide the localization and stability of messenger RNAs, ensuring targeted synthesis.
  • Local Energy Sources: Mitochondria provide ATP critical for sustaining the high demands of translation near synapses.
